Hi Ratchet,

 

We are in the same business, don,t worry, I am in England :)

 

The Morris LRC does have the same engine as the C8 or C4, the 4 cyl around 3.5 litres. Used in civilian Morris Commercial trucks of the period and also the first Nuffield Universal tractors in late '40's, although that will not be much help. I have to say, that Morris parts are not prolific. It is a case of searching out classic vehicle parts specialists in UK. When I did one of these engines in a C4 truck some 25 years ago, parts were found, but not easily.
